Quick handover on the Lintcask baseline file for Project Marrowgate. It suppresses all pre-existing static-analysis findings so new code gets flagged cleanly. If support gets tickets about "sudden lint failures," it usually means someone regenerated the baseline without rebasing. Don't edit it by hand — use the refresh script. Steps and the current baseline diff live on the internal page here.

runbook for tagug-hafog: https://jira.lumiclabs.internal/projects/pages/pages/9773c0d8

**CI note: metrics sidecar flaking on the Quillbox pipeline**

If the aggregator sidecar keeps failing the smoke stage, it's almost always the stats socket not being ready before the probe fires. Bump the probe delay to 15s in the job overlay — don't touch the sidecar image itself. Flushed counters can look zeroed for one scrape; that's fine. If it still flakes after two retries, grab the failing run's identifier below and ping the observability rotation.

session token of yageg-kagap = htk9_89026285c

The audit-log viewer (internally called Ledgerline) serves compliance queries for the Ostwick platform team. Alerts usually mean the ingest consumer has stalled, not that data is lost — events buffer upstream for 72 hours. Restart the consumer first, then verify lag drops on the Ledgerline dashboard. Never truncate the index manually; that requires sign-off from the compliance lead, Priya. I'm writing this partly for future maintainers, so please append anything you learn. The full runbook lives at the internal page below.

wiki page, bagef-yajof: https://sentry.sivrelcloud.corp/board